Transaction 7faf6f5a0297548969d8afb28b80dd21c1476d5ae01cf337d8d6b91916d49563
1 Input
1 Output
-
7faf6f5a0297548969d8afb28b80dd21c1476d5ae01cf337d8d6b91916d49563:0
- value
- 343419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c28c546b5be524589a82fca048e5678f1224052 OP_EQUAL
- address
- 3A6Jvz1o1zQSRH5r4a5n9xGuWmwBUWWwxa